PMMA (Bone cementⓇ)가 家兎의 顎骨 損像部治癒에 미치는 影響

The effect of PMMA (one cementⓇ) on the healing process of defect in rabbit

The purpose of this experimental study was to observe the tissue tolerance, the rate of new bone formation, and influence in the healing process of bony defect after PMMA insertion in the mandible of rabbits. Eight hybrid white rabbits were selected in experimental animals: Control group in right side and experimental group with PMMA insertion in left side (10㎜ in measured dimeter). Each of the experimental animals was sacrificed on the 1st, 2nd, 4th, 8th weeks postoperatively and mandible was removed. Then the specimens were fixed in the 10% neutral formalin solution for 24 hours and decalcified with nitric acid mixed with formalin (1:9), and then embeded in paraffin, sectioned 6㎛ thickness and stained with hematoxylin eosin statin. The result were as follows: In all experimental periods, there were no any inflammatory and foreign body reaction. The implanted PMMA was encapsulated by delicate fibrous tissue capsule and entrapted by muscle fibers inserting into adjacent bone. The bony defects were replaced by fibromuscular tissue and reconstructed by osteoblastic reaction around the implanted PMMA. The healing process and bone formation were relatively favorable in PMMA implanted groups than in control groups. At 8th weeks, direct bone accumulation around the implanted PMMA separated by only delicate fibrous membrane was noted which resulted in bony union.
